Frequently Asked Questions

What are the key premium features of the Webley & Scott Empire rifle?

The Webley & Scott Empire rifle boasts a high-luster finish, genuine rosewood for its floor plate and pistol grip cap, and a 22-inch barrel with a traditional crown. It also features a three-position safety, a jeweled bolt with gas vents, and a convenient side-mounted bolt release.

How accurate is the Webley & Scott Empire rifle?

During testing with IMR 4064 powder and 150-grain bullets, the Webley & Scott Empire demonstrated sub-MOA accuracy. The best group achieved was 0.820 inches for four shots, indicating significant potential for precise shooting.

What makes the Webley & Scott Empire rifle a good value?

The rifle offers exceptional value, with the base rifle costing around $464. The package reviewed included two stocks – a walnut stock and a Hogue overmolded stock – significantly enhancing its overall bargain appeal.

What safety features are present on the Webley & Scott Empire?

The rifle has a versatile three-position safety: one for firing, one that locks the trigger, and a third that locks both the bolt and the trigger. The bolt also features gas vents to safely direct gases downward in case of a case rupture.
